7.0 mm x 5.0 mm VCXO
Description:
The V85F Voltage-controlled Crystal
Oscillator (VCXO) Series products
provide a wide range of options in
frequency stability, operating
temperature range, and multiple
supply voltages in a 7.0 x 5.0 mm
SMD package.
V85F series
Features:
Available in frequencies from 1.500
MHz to 200 MHz
Tri-state Enable/Disable
Hermetically sealed ceramic
SMD package
TTL/HCMOS compatible
RoHS-6/Leadfree compliant

Frequency stability only refers to frequency drift over temperature.
Frequency tolerance at 25C will be +/- 15 ppm max. at midrange control voltage.
Frequency versus +/- 10% power supply variation will be: +/- 5 ppm max.
Frequency versus +/- 10% load variation will be +/- 3 ppm max.
Not all combinations of stability and temperature ranges available.
